Citizens for Life. \u201cBy signing two important pieces of pro-life legislation, Governor Haley has advanced the cause of protecting innocent human life in South Carolina. The governor signed the Born-Alive Infant Protection Act that ensures any child born alive in South Carolina, including a child who survives an attempted abortion, is an individual human being entitled to the full protections of the law. The governor signed the Abortion Opt Out of Obamacare that excludes coverage for most abortions in the federal exchange programs. South Carolina is privileged to have a strong, pro-life governor and we intend to keep her.\u201d<\/p>\n<p>\u201cTraditional, Christ-centered family values are under assault from Washington to Columbia, and it&#8217;s no longer enough for elected officials to talk the talk, they have to walk the walk,\u201d said Hilton Head Island\u2019s Stu Rodman, who holds leadership positions on the boards of several national Christian ministries. \u201cNot only do we know Governor Haley, a wife and mother of two, to be &#8216;personally&#8217; pro-life and pro-family in her words, we have seen her fighting every day and using every resource at her disposal, beginning as a freshman legislator, to strengthen our families by defending traditional marriage and protecting every human life.
